[QUOTE="Keystone7mm, post: 2891591, member: 126853"] I got my rifle back two weeks ago. Got glass and other goodies on it yesterday and started the break-in process. The gun is a 7mm Rem Mag built on my old Remington 700 action that was also a 7mm Rem Mag. The barrel is a 29 inch stainless steel Criterion barrel. It starts at the full 1.25" and tapers to .975 at the muzzle. Twist rate is 1-7.5" so I can shoot any heavy 7mm projectile without fear. The muzzle brake is an ASI 3 Port Maxi Brake. The barrel and action were blueprinted by Accuracy Systems, and they added a new bolt with a Sako style extractor. The stock is an HS Precision with adjustable length of pull and cheek height. They added the Wyatt bottom metal and 3 mags, which will add a fair amount to the COL available to me. I went with a Leupold Mark 5 HD 7x35-56 for my scope in MOA and the PR2 reticle. Went with extra high Leupold Mark 4 rings. I also added a USO anti-cant level and a Harris bipod. I am breaking the gun in with 168 Berger VLD hunting boolits of H1000 that the old gun used to love. I put 33 on paper today, and I was impressed since I was cleaning the gun every three shots, and the load wasn't worked up for this rifle. I included the test target that Accuracy Systems sent back with the gun as well, showing a .250" three shot group using 180 grain Berger VLD's. I've got a ways to go, finishing break-in and for load development. But I am super excited by what I've seen so far. I think I have a shooter! [/QUOTE]
